$300M+ changed hands on call
Las Vegas oddsmakers say $300 million or more changed hands worldwide on a controversial referee call that decided the Monday Night Football game between the Green Bay Packers and the Seattle Seahawks. Sports book chief Jay Kornegay said Tuesday that bettors at The LVH casino registered shock, some celebration, then anger when the outcome swung the game in favor of Seahawks bettors.

Veteran Harty feels for refs
Jim Harty can sympathize with the NFL replacement officials. It’s not a job he would take if asked under the current climate. “As much as we all like to say the NFL would be the ultimate game to be officiating, under these circumstances, I think I would have had to say’no’ to it,” said Harty, who has been a football official for more than 20 years.

Seahawks stun Packers on final play 14-12
Golden Tate shoved a Green Bay defender out of the way, wrestled another for the ball and was awarded a disputed touchdown on the final play. But it was another 10 minutes before the game actually ended, when the Seattle Seahawks and the stunned Packers were called back on the field for the extra point.
